Created by claude-3-5-sonnet-20241022 on 2024-12-09

This is a traditional Japanese woodblock print (ukiyo-e) depicting a harbor scene. The image shows several fishing boats moored at a dock, with a prominent red torii gate (a traditional Shinto shrine gateway) in the foreground on the right. Several figures can be seen carrying goods or working near the boats. The boats appear to be loaded with cargo under yellow/straw-colored coverings. In the background, there are white sails visible on the horizon, and the scene includes a stone wall or fortification with a building on the left side. The color palette is characteristic of ukiyo-e prints, featuring bright reds, blues, and earth tones. Japanese calligraphy appears in the upper portion of the print. The overall composition captures the busy daily life of a Japanese port during the Edo period. This appears to be one print from a series, as indicated by the red cartouche (title block) in the upper left corner.
